VRF systems unlike conventional chiller-based systems all. 690 Variable refrigerant flow VRF systems vary the flow of refrigerant to indoor units based on demand.

VARIABLE-refrigerant-flow VRF HVAC systems are a direct-expansion DX heat pump technology platform built on the standard reverse Rankine vapor compression cycle. A Variable Refrigerant Flow VRF or Variable Refrigerant Volume system is an air-conditioning system that varies the refrigerant flow rate using variable speed compressors in the outdoor unit and the electronic expansion valves EEVs located in each indoor unit.

Variable refrigerant flow systems with heat recovery VRF-HR capability can operate simultaneously in heating andor cooling mode enabling heat to be used rather than rejected as it would be in traditional heat pump systems. Most of todays VRF systems use R-410A refrigerant achieving a very high energy efficiency ratio EER of 15 to 20 and integrated energy efficiency ratio IEER of 17 to 25.

This refrigerant is conditioned by one or more condensing units which may be outdoors or indoors water or air cooled and is circulated within the building to multiple indoor units.
